Peace is Coming to Washington, D.C.: The Celebrate Peace Tour Arrives September 17
Celebrate Peace tour includes free concert and workshops in Washington, D.C.
Washington, D.C. (PRWEB) August 27, 2005 -- The Celebrate Peace tour is rolling into town on September 17 with a message of hope - celebrating peace that exists right now and offering tools for cultivating peace in our lives, in our communities, and in the world. The weekend is part of a national series of free peace-related workshops and concerts sponsored by Peace Cereal with other partners, including the DC-based non-profit organization, PEACE X PEACE.
Celebrating Peace when the world is at war may seem contradictory, but it is precisely the time when we need to recognize it, according to Celebrate Peace program director Jeff Klein: "We celebrate peace because peace exists all around us, and by celebrating it, we acknowledge its existence and bring it into focus."

Becoming a Peacebuilder - 2:00pm - 4:30pm
The Peace Company presents a workshop to learn how to let 'the peacebuilder within' be an active presence in the world. This highly interactive workshop will introduce you to the three basic principles of peacebuilding. First, Know Where You Are -- find the living spirit of peace within yourself, in your values and vision for peace and your place of true inner peace. Second, Meet the Other -- soften the hardened heart and connect deeply with those where there is hurt, fear, difference, conflict, or anger. Third, See What You Can Do Together -- move that connection into creative action that grows peace in concrete ways. You will come away with tools that you can use to make a difference -- in your life, your family, your community, and this one world we all call home.

PEACE X PEACE facilitates communications and collaboration between women's groups in the United States and those in developing countries around the world, through a proprietary Internet-based Global Network. Founded by Patricia Smith Melton and inspired by Barbara Marx Hubbard, Isabelle Allende and three other prominent women as an outcome of a three day dialog, PEACE X PEACE empowers women to build sustainable peace locally and globally through connection, recognition, and education. www.peacexpeace.org
